1. Spotting the signs of a blocked drain:
Blocked drains can manifest through a variety of signs. Water draining slowly, an unpleasant smell, or a gurgling sound from the drain are common indicators. Regularly checking your drains can help you detect any an obstruction, preventing further complications.
2. When to call a professional:
It is essential to understand when to ditch the DIY solutions and call a professional drain cleaner in Bracknell. If you have a persistent issue that resurfaces even after several DIY solutions, it could denote a severe problem requiring pro intervention. Standing water, sewage backup, and persistent foul odours are situations that call for professional help.
3. DIY techniques:
Before reaching out to professionals, there are a few techniques you can try out yourself. Using a plumber's snake can usually get the work done efficiently for minor clogs. Alternatively, you can use a high-strength drain cleaner available in local stores in Bracknell.
A natural solution is also possible, using a mixture of vinegar and bicarbonate soda. Pour it down the drain, followed by boiling water to flush it down. It's particularly effective in handling issues of fat drain unblocking bracknell and grease build-up.
4. Prevention is the key:
While it's critical to unblock drains, focusing on preventive measures is equally critical. Extensive use of drain traps can help catch small items that could clog your drains. Regularly cleaning your drains with natural clog removers can also reduce the risk of severe blockages.
